Refresh Rate Changer 3.0 by RC Modz is an unofficial third-party APK often promoted on platforms like YouTube and TikTok for its ability to "unlock" high refresh rates (like 90Hz or 120Hz) on Android devices that do not natively support them. Key Review Findings Effectiveness
: User reviews are highly mixed. While some claim it makes their phone "feel" smoother, others explicitly label it a
. Many users report that the app simply displays a fake FPS/Hz counter while the actual hardware remains locked at its original speed. Safety & Legitimacy
: Because this is a modified (MOD) APK hosted on unofficial sites like Google Drive
or third-party repositories, it bypasses the security checks found on the Google Play Store
: Many users report that these types of apps are frequently bloated with intrusive advertisements that do not contribute to the app's claimed function. Hardware Limits : It is important to note that refresh rate is a hardware-bound feature
. If your screen panel is physically built for 60Hz, software alone cannot force it to run at 120Hz. Official Alternatives

The concept of refresh rate changing applications has gained traction as display technology evolves and users seek more control over their device's visual performance. Typically, a device's refresh rate—the number of times a display updates what's on the screen per second—affects how smooth motion appears. Higher refresh rates are associated with smoother visuals, which can be particularly beneficial in gaming, video watching, and even general scrolling.
